/* if this plot contains special vectors lin-tstart, lin-tstop and lin-tstep use these instead */
lin = vec_fromplot("lin-tstart", plot_cur);
if (lin) {
fprintf(cp_out, "linearize tstart is set to: %8e\n", lin->v_realdata[0]);
tstart = lin->v_realdata[0];
}
else {
tstart = plot_cur->pl_scale->v_realdata[0];
}
lin = vec_fromplot("lin-tstop", plot_cur);
if (lin) {
fprintf(cp_out, "linearize tstop is set to: %8e\n", lin->v_realdata[0]);
tstop = lin->v_realdata[0];
}
else {
tstop = plot_cur->pl_scale->v_realdata[length - 1];
}
lin = vec_fromplot("lin-tstep", plot_cur);
if (lin) {
fprintf(cp_out, "linearize tstep is set to: %8e\n", lin->v_realdata[0]);
tstep = lin->v_realdata[0];
}
else {
tstep = (tstop - tstart) / (double)length;
}
